Address

s1iK6pSZa3oRmsfqEU39rTzr9vLEq9DM6Q2Copy

Total Received

0.15871677 YEC

Total Sent

0.15871677 YEC

№ Transactions

2

Final Balance

0 YEC

Transactions
Filter